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the buyer’s agent sector.
Real Estate Agent
Real Estate Agents facilitate the buying, selling, and renting of properties, acting as negotiators, coordinating sales, and managing open homes.
Real Estate Assistant
A Real Estate Assistant supports agents by managing transactions, processing rental applications, organising property advertising, and liaising with clients.
Real Estate Auctioneer
A Real Estate Auctioneer manages property auctions by soliciting bids, closing sales, and ensuring all bidders are registered.
Business Broker
A Business Broker acts as an agent for clients buying or selling businesses, appraising properties, sourcing buyers, and facilitating negotiations.
Property Consultant
A Property Consultant advises on property investments, manages portfolios, prepares reports, and communicates with various stakeholders.
Property Valuer
A Property Valuer assesses land and buildings' values based on market trends, providing reports and investment advice to clients.
Property Developer
A Property Developer acquires and improves properties, manages development projects, and coordinates sales while liaising with stakeholders.
Leasing Consultant
A Leasing Consultant advises tenants and landlords on properties, negotiates leases, prepares contracts, and manages multiple properties effectively.
Leasing Manager
A Leasing Manager oversees leasing operations, manages staff, liaises with tenants/owners, advertises properties, and handles contracts and inspections.
Leasing Agent
A Leasing Agent manages lease arrangements, advertises properties, finds tenants, handles contracts, and resolves issues with strong communication.
Property Adviser
A Property Adviser offers guidance on investment properties, liaises with clients, and has strong analytical skills, market knowledge, and multitasking ability.
Real Estate Receptionist
A Real Estate Receptionist greets clients, handles enquiries, schedules viewings, admin tasks to ensure smooth office operations.
Property Administrator
A Property Administrator supports property operations by managing records, maintenance, and communication with tenants and landlords.
Real Estate Agent Assistant
A Real Estate Agent Assistant supports agents with listings, enquiries, inspections, and admin to ensure smooth property transactions.
